Notable for its gardens, Hailsham features attractions such as Herstmonceux Castle and High Weald. This welcoming city has something for everyone including bars as well as sights like Blackstock Farm and Knockhatch Adventure Park. All are within a rural setting.

Wealden Landscape near Little Wood A small stream that has its source a few hundred yards to the north follows the line down the centre of the valley into Little Wood before heading onto the Pevensey Levels. In the distance to the right are the glasshouses of Place Farm.

Best time to go to Hailsham

Hailsham exper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 41.7°F (5.4°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 63.1°F (17.3°C). October are typically the wettest months.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Hailsham, April, July, and August are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with little to no r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, October to December are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
